BittyBot monitors and compares the UK Bitcoin Market.

Website

The site is updated every 5 minutes to show all of the online P2P sellers and buyers from the following UK Bitcoin marketplaces:

All traders are listed in order of price (GBP) with the cheapest first. Traders who are willing to deal with new customers (i.e. no previous trades or reputation required) are indicated with a small orange tick next to the their name.

Each trader is also given a reputation rating (0-100). For traders on BitBargain the rating is taken from BitBargain's own BitRating system and for LocalBitcoins the rating is taken from their own Feedback score system. For the other sites Bittylicious, QuickBitcoin and Speedy Bitcoin the rating is taken from the TrustScore provided by Trustpilot.

Other trader information such as the payment type accepted and the minimum/maximum BTC which is available for sale or to be bought is also displayed. It is possible to hover over a traders price to see the percentage margin compared to the current CoinDesk BPI price.

All of this aggregated information can be re-sorted, and searched directly from within the web browser. A complete list of all online sellers is available here and online buyers here.

Twitter

BittyBot on Twitter @Bitty_Bot tweets the most reputable seller (Rating is 95 or above) with the current lowest price who accepts UK Bank Transfer and who is willing to sell to new customers.

History

  • BittyBot (on Twitter) launched on Dec 14, 2013.
  • BittyBot the Website launched on Jan 23, 2014.
  • Speedy Bitcoin added to Website on Apr 8, 2014.
  • Sell Bitcoin page added to Website Apr 30, 2014.
